"This Allston restaurant’s version of dry hot chicken (which the restaurant calls “Paradise Mountain” chicken) is perhaps the best in the city. Eat it with white rice, and be sure to scoop up every last bit of ginger, garlic, green onion, and fermented black beans. —TBD" - Rachel Leah Blumenthal, Terrence Doyle

We love the food at Shanghai Gate! Their menu is big, and we've eaten around on it a lot, and we've never been disappointed. From Garlic Eggplant to Yu Xiang Pork with Steamed Bao to Stir Fried Beef with Crueller (delicious) to Mapo Fish, it's all worth getting again. Definitely go if you're in the area! The beautiful wall art on the back of the restaurant doesn't hurt either.
